Gurugram-based Vishal Mega Mart has filed its updated draft red herring prospectus with the Securities & Exchange Board of India for an IPO on Thursday. The company's issue will be entirely an offer for sale of ₹8,000 crore by existing shareholders. The company retails apparel, general merchandise and fast-moving consumer goods through 626 stores and online and mobile channels.
